Delaware Building ...
Address: 36 W. Randolph St.
Year completed: 1874
Architect: Wheelock and Thomas ..
Date Designated a Chicago Landmark: November 23, 1983 ...
The Delaware Building was placed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1974 ...

Following the Great Fire of 1871 was a massive rebuilding of Chicago that included The Bryant Block. This Italianate building was an early example of the use of pre-cast concrete facades in Chicago. An 1889 remodeling by architect Julius Huber made the Bryant Block competitive with newer and larger commercial buildings. This was accomplished by adding two floors, an atrium, and redesigning the first two floors. Also at this time the building became known as The Real Estate Board Building. On November 1983, the now called Delaware Building was designated a Chicago Landmark by the City Council of Chicago under Mayor Harold Washington.



Part of the first two floors is occupied by McDonalds ... The Delaware Building is partt of the Loop Theater District ...
